twelve people can build 30 chairs in 8 hours. How many chairs can be built in 100 hours

Respuesta :

dsanchez08242007 dsanchez08242007
  • 20-03-2020

Answer:

375 Chairs.

Step-by-step explanation:

The Twelve People Do Not Matter.

30 Divided By 8 = 3.75

You might say, You cant build 3/4 of a chair! but when you multiply, it makes sense.

3.75 Times 100 =  375

375 Chairs Can Be Built In 100 Hours.
